Verse (2:126), Word 30 - Quranic Grammar

__

The 30th word of verse (2:126) is a noun in the nominative case (مرفوع). The noun's triliteral root is ṣād yā rā (ص ي ر).

Chapter (2) sūrat l-baqarah (The Cow)


(2:126:30)
l-maṣīru
(is) the destination.
N – nominative noun اسم مرفوع

Verse (2:126)

The analysis above refers to the 126th verse of chapter 2 (sūrat l-baqarah):

Sahih International: And [mention] when Abraham said, "My Lord, make this a secure city and provide its people with fruits - whoever of them believes in Allah and the Last Day." [Allah] said. "And whoever disbelieves - I will grant him enjoyment for a little; then I will force him to the punishment of the Fire, and wretched is the destination."
